Output efffebbde804f59ae7325e00bac5bf5cd7ce4e6c4c66c9a8c0b55f7e63875598:1

value
1140096781
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6d8729d889c290d166023448ada9e506b39c2525 OP_EQUALVERIFY OP_CHECKSIG
address
1Az8aERNVdct3vsRn4SsddTcKk3Auumo9a
transaction
efffebbde804f59ae7325e00bac5bf5cd7ce4e6c4c66c9a8c0b55f7e63875598
confirmations
306702
spent
true